Although many people think St. Peters is a cathedral, it is not, because it does not have a bishop. The pope is the Bishop of Rome, and although he usually uses St. Peters as his main church, because he lives in the Vatican, his bishops throne is in a different church, the cathedral of Saint John Lateran.

Saint Peter (born Shimon Bar Yonah; died AD 6468), also known as Peter the Apostle, Simon Peter, Simeon, Simon, or Cephas, was one of the Twelve Apostles of Jesus and one of the first leaders of the early Christian Church.
